What is alimony and how is it determined in Venezuela?

Child support is a legal obligation to provide the resources necessary to cover the basic needs of a child. In Venezuela, alimony is determined taking into account the needs of the child, the economic possibilities of the person obliged to pay and other relevant factors.

How can I process a marriage license in Mexico?

To process a marriage license in Mexico, you must go to the local Civil Registry, submit a joint application with your partner, provide the required documentation, and pay the corresponding fees.
